Lankan expats invest Rs. 320m in treasury bonds

Rs. 320 million worth of foreign monetary assets have been received as a result of investments made in treasury bills by Sri Lankan expatriates. In response to the letter issued on January 1 by President Mahinda Rajapaksa, 202 Sri Lankans living abroad and expatriate workers have invested in treasury bills and treasury assets, State Revenue and Finance Minister Ranjith Siyambalapitiya told Parliament yesterday.

The Minister further said the country has received Rs. 120 million worth of foreign monetary assets as a result of the investments made in treasury bonds. The Minister was responding to a question raised by UNP MP Lakshman Kiriella.
